Informações gerais sobre a posição:
* Desenvolvimento de software com foco em backend utilizando Typescript e Node.
* Ferramentas como Docker, Kubernetes e monitoramento são fundamentais.
Requisitos importantes para o cargo incluem:
Requisitos necessários
* Conhecimento avançado em desenvolvimento backend com Typescript e Node;
* Conhecimentos básicos em frontend com React;
* Experiência com Docker, Kubernetes e ferramentas de monitoramento;
* Capacidade de trabalhar em equipe e ser autônomo;
* Preocupação com qualidade e desempenho das soluções propostas.
Essencial saber:
* Frameworks como Nest.js;
* Básicos de AWS;
* Domínio de Domain Driven Design e Clean Architecture;
* Fluxos OAuth2.
Sobre o papel do Software Engineer Backend
* Desenvolver todo o ciclo de programação, incluindo definição de arquitetura, testes e rollout em produção;
* Desenvolvimento de projetos com arquitetura de microserviços, consumo e geração de eventos em Streaming, API's;
* Garantir funcionalidade, manutenibilidade e velocidade, além de práticas de teste e qualidade.
Nossa empresa é uma referência no ensino e prática de dança. Nós buscamos mudar a vida das pessoas ao redor do mundo através da dança, saúde mental e transformação social. Buscamos equipes apaixonadas pela dança e comprometidas com a melhoria contínua.